Delphi TGraphicControl 类 And TWinControl 类



1.TGraphicControl/TcustomControl与画布(Canvas
   VCL中,TCotnrol之下的组件分两条路各行其道。

   一条为图形组件,这类组件并非窗口,职责只在于显示图形、图像,其基类是TGraphicControl

   另一条为窗口组件,这类组件本身是一个Windows窗口(有窗口句柄),其基类是TWinControl
   TGraphicControl作为显示图形、图像的组件分支,从其开始就提供了一个TCanvas类型的Canvas属性,以便在组件上绘制图形、显示图像
   
对于窗口组件的分支,TWinControl并没有提供Canvas属性,而在其派生类TCustomControl才开始提供Canvas属性。

你可能感兴趣的:(Delphi TGraphicControl 类 And TWinControl 类)